The Finance Enterprise Partner serves as a strategic co-pilot to commercial and executive leadership, driving business growth, operating efficiency, and long-term value creation. Combining deep financial expertise with strong strategic acumen, this role acts as the bridge between financial execution and strategic decision-making. The Finance Enterprise Partner oversees end-to-end commercial financial management, acts as the primary financial steward for sales performance, P&L, and balance sheet integrity, and leads systemic process improvements across financial and commercial operations. Key Responsibilities 1. Strategic Business Partnering & Value CreationAct as a trusted financial advisor to executive leaders, sales leadership, and cross-functional teams to influence strategic direction and optimize commercial outcomes. Drive initiative-level and enterprise-wide value creation by delivering forward-looking insights, evaluating investment opportunities, and identifying margin expansion levers. Guide commercial deal structuring, customer profitability analyses, pricing strategy evaluations, and contract negotiations to maximize returns. 2. Financial Stewardship (Sales, P&L, & Balance Sheet)Maintain full end-to-end stewardship of financial performance across sales metrics, target achievement, P&L execution, and balance sheet health. Lead financial planning, forecasting, budgeting, and performance tracking across revenue channels, ensuring strict governance and variance management. Oversee balance sheet discipline including trade spend management, working capital optimization, accounts receivable health, and risk mitigation strategies. 3. Process Optimization & Continuous ImprovementContinuously evaluate commercial and financial operational workflows to identify inefficiencies, control gaps, and bottlenecks. Design and implement best-in-class financial and commercial processes to streamline forecasting, commercial approvals, and reporting cadence. Champion governance frameworks that balance business agility with risk control and compliance. 4. Team Leadership & Talent DevelopmentLead, mentor, and empower a high-performing team of financial analysts and partners, fostering a culture of high engagement and operational excellence. Set strategic goals, conduct performance reviews, and build robust capability development plans for direct reports. Core Competencies & Skills Financial Mastery Deep understanding and application of advanced financial concepts, P&L management, balance sheet dynamics, cash flow optimization, and valuation techniques. Communication & Influencing Exceptional verbal and written communication skills with the ability to articulate complex financial insights to non-financial executives and negotiate aligned strategic outcomes. Data & Tech Savviness Proficiency with advanced analytics, modern ERP systems (e.g., SAP, Oracle), BI tools (e.g., Power BI, Tableau), and financial planning software to automate reporting and generate actionable insights. Leadership & Management Demonstrated capability as an inspiring people leader with a track record of coaching team members, driving cross-functional collaboration, and leading through change. Qualifications & Requirements Education: Bachelor’s degree in Finance, Accounting, Economics, or related field required. MBA, CPA, CFA, or CMA preferred. Experience: 7+ years of progressive experience in financial analysis, commercial finance, or business partnering roles within a matrixed corporate environment. Leadership Experience: Minimum 2+ years of direct people management experience.
